Wondering if he looked at the peg or the spring clips the peg goes into???? The spring clip was the issue with bad metal not keeping it's springiness. What I'm thinking is you got stooped because you can't tell the difference looking at the spring clip from where he did unless he took it out.

Actually, those are what airplanes have been using for years for quick access panels and they've worked out great. I suspect the quality of HD's fasteners weren't as heavy duty nor certified like aircraft parts are. The idea is great, just stop using cheap Chinese materials and labor.
